Located just six (6) miles southeast of Hartford, Glastonbury offers its residents excellent schools, superior quality of life and easy access to all major highways.
Glastonbury is strategically located between two major cultural centers, Boston (107 miles) and New York City (115 miles), and just 20 minutes from the state's major airport, Bradley Field.
Glastonbury's level of educational attainment is well above the average for both the state and the nation. Students' test scores compare very favorably both statewide and nationally.
The town of Glastonbury was originally incorporated in 1693 by former residents of the neighboring community of Wethersfield and was named after Glastonbury, England. The area of the town is about 52.5 square miles and is situated with its western border on the Connecticut River. The oldest running ferry in the United States is located in South Glastonbury.
